'The World’s Album; or, Gift Book of Art,' published in 1853, is a captivating collection of twenty-eight magnificent illustrations. This volume exemplifies the aesthetic tastes of the mid-19th century, offering a glimpse into the artistic sensibilities of the era. Intended as a ’gift book,’ it showcases a variety of artistic styles and subjects, reflecting the broader cultural interests of its time. The book serves as a valuable artifact for those interested in the history of art, visual culture, and the tradition of illustrated gift books.
